Flight Attendant Job Market in Medina

With only six flight attendants currently employed in Medina, the local job market is relatively small, which could lead to increased competition for positions. The cost of living index at 90.7 suggests that residents face slightly lower living expenses than the national average, potentially allowing for better purchasing power despite lower wages. Major US carriers typically offer higher compensation than regional airlines; however, flight attendants in Medina might gravitate towards local low-cost carriers or smaller operations that pay within the $46,355 to $72,187 range seen for the 25th and 75th percentiles. The variance in salaries is often driven by factors such as seniority and the nature of the flights operated, particularly long-haul vs. domestic routes. To maximize pay potential, flight attendants should consider building seniority with their employer, securing international routes, or seeking opportunities with airlines that offer premium pay packages, especially in a competitive environment like Medina.
